Wednesday Kansas City Scalper Actor: The Untold Story

The search phrase "wednesday kansas city scalper actor" often surfaces when theatergoers want to understand how secondary ticket markets affect access to performances. This article examines the role of scalpers in the Kansas City theater ecosystem and how that intersects with audience experiences.

Wednesday Performances And Demand Patterns

Wednesday shows often attract a distinct audience segment, including students, early-career professionals, and families adjusting weekly schedules. This specific demand pattern can influence how aggressively tickets are pulled into secondary markets. Understanding these rhythms helps explain why certain dates feature higher resale activity than others.

The Scalper Actor In Kansas City Theater

Within the local theater scene, the scalper actor operates by responding to imbalances between supply and demand. They may acquire blocks of desirable seats and list them at elevated prices on digital platforms. Their presence changes the pacing of ticket releases and can shift which seats appear available to the general public.

Pricing And Availability Impacts

When a popular production schedules a Wednesday matinee or evening show, price movements on resale platforms tend to follow clear trends. Seats closer to the stage or with unobstructed views typically command the highest premiums. Availability can shrink quickly as bots and organized buyers target these shows, leaving casual browsers with limited options.

Venue Policies And Secondary Market Regulation

Kansas City venues adopt different strategies to manage ticket resale, ranging from strict anti-scalper enforcement to more laissez-faire approaches. Some mandate identity checks at pickup, limit transfers per order, or partner with platforms to cap price markups. These policies directly affect how visible and accessible scalper-driven pricing becomes for community members.

Key Takeaways For Kansas City Theatergoers

  • Wednesday performances often see rising resale prices due to targeted student and professional demand.
  • Scalper activity tends to concentrate on center and forward seats with clear stage views.
  • Venue policies on transfers and identity checks can either curb or amplify price surges.
  • Using platform guarantees and acting during the first public sale improves value and selection.
  • Comparing multiple resale sites and setting price alerts helps buyers identify fairer offers.

FAQ

Reader questions

Why are Wednesday tickets often more expensive on resale platforms than on the main sale?

Higher resale prices stem from limited seat releases on weekdays, strong demand from students and shift workers, and automated buying tools that secure desirable inventory before general access.

Can a scalper actor in Kansas City guarantee specific seats or view quality?

No reputable platform allows full guarantees on exact seat location or sightlines, and descriptions may occasionally overstate proximity to the stage or central focal points.

What protections do buyers have when purchasing from a third-party scalper actor on online marketplaces?

Most platforms offer refund guarantees if seats are invalid or significantly misrepresented, but response times and eligibility rules vary, so it is important to review policy details before completing a purchase.

How can theatergoers reduce the chance of receiving a poor-value ticket from a scalper actor?

Choosing seats during the initial public on-sale, using verified transfers when available, comparing prices across multiple platforms, and avoiding last-minute purchases right before show time can reduce the risk of overpaying.
